This past weekend, Wisconsin Gov. Scott Walker, a conservative darling and potential Republican nominee for president, waded into deeply troubling waters when he refused to state whether or not he believed President Obama is a Christian.
I dont know, Walker said in an interview at the JW Marriott hotel in Washington, where he was attending the winter meeting of the National Governors Association.
Told that Obama has frequently spoken publicly about his Christian faith, Walker maintained that he was not aware of the presidents religion.
Ive actually never talked about it or I havent read about that, Walker said, his voice calm and firm. Ive never asked him that, he added.

Plum Line
Scott Walker can probably get away with pandering to Obama hates America crowd
By Paul Waldman February 23 at 12:14 PM
....Then a pair of Post reporters asked Walker about Obamas religious affiliation, another topic of insane fantasies of otherness among the Republican base, and Walker responded that he doesnt know what religion Obama is. Given all the attention thats been paid to the question of Obamas religion, including the 2008 controversy over his pastor, its simply impossible to believe that Walker isnt quite sure whether Obama is a Christian; the only logical purpose of professing ignorance is as a signal to the unhinged in his party that he too may suspect that Obama is a secret Muslim........
